CRB-M2500 Modular Customizable Common Rail Pump Test Bench PC Data Acquisition for Multi-Application Testing
The CRB-M2500 redefines flexibility in common rail pump testing with its groundbreaking modular architecture and comprehensive PC-based data acquisition ecosystem. Unlike fixed-configuration test benches that limit operators to pre-defined testing scenarios, the CRB-M2500 features a modular design philosophy where sensors, actuators, and measurement modules can be added, removed, or reconfigured according to evolving testing requirements. At its heart lies a powerful industrial PC running our proprietary data acquisition software platform capable of simultaneously recording and analyzing 16 channels of data at sampling rates up to 100 kHz per channel. This makes the CRB-M2500 equally suited for high-volume production quality control, in-depth R&D investigations, and specialized forensic analysis of complex pump failure modes.
Key Features
  • Open Modular Architecture: The CRB-M2500 features four modular expansion slots that accommodate additional sensor modules, communication interfaces, and specialized measurement hardware, allowing the system to grow alongside expanding testing capabilities without requiring a complete equipment replacement.
  • High-Speed Multi-Channel Data Acquisition: The integrated 16-channel data acquisition system captures torque, speed, pressure, temperature, flow rate, vibration, and electrical parameters simultaneously at up to 100 kHz per channel, providing the rich datasets required for advanced pump performance analysis.
  • Customizable Software Platform: The Windows-based control software supports user-defined test sequences, custom report templates, and Python scripting for automated data post-processing, empowering engineers to create specialized analysis workflows tailored to their specific research objectives.
  • Universal Pump Compatibility: Unlike model-specific testers, the CRB-M2500 uses a programmable pump profile system where operators can define and store unlimited test configurations for any common rail pump model, from legacy CP1 units to the latest generation high-pressure systems.
  • Advanced Communication Suite: Native support for CAN Bus, RS485, Modbus TCP, Ethernet/IP, and USB 3.0 protocols enables seamless integration with external data loggers, environmental chambers, supervisory SCADA systems, and cloud-based analytics platforms.
  • Dual Cooling System: The combined forced air and oil circulation cooling system maintains stable operating temperatures during extended continuous testing sessions, ensuring measurement consistency across 24-hour durability test runs without thermal drift.

Applications
The CRB-M2500 is purpose-engineered for diesel fuel injection R&D laboratories, university powertrain research departments, and quality assurance facilities at common rail pump manufacturing plants where testing requirements evolve rapidly and off-the-shelf equipment proves too restrictive. Its modular design makes it the preferred platform for organizations that test pumps from multiple manufacturers and generations, eliminating the need to maintain separate dedicated test benches for each pump family. For aftermarket remanufacturing companies transitioning into new product development, the CRB-M2500 provides the analytical depth to validate design improvements and quantify performance gains. The Python scripting interface enables advanced users to implement custom algorithms for automated fault detection, remaining useful life prediction, and statistical process control integration.
